Output 693f359508090d9db903b95464cc3665ba7fb13d2d4ed318a389b994202eb683:5

value
524268
script pubkey
OP_HASH160 OP_PUSHBYTES_20 37984c34ef925347c4ddf18dc2a37fb0b0e25bfc OP_EQUAL
address
36kyXvV1RE5wkHq1J8e7FVoyPgWxzzGqeb
transaction
693f359508090d9db903b95464cc3665ba7fb13d2d4ed318a389b994202eb683
spent
true